hi, Im new. I want to fade track one into track two so that they play over the top of each other whilst fading out and in. I used to do this in cool edit on my old pc. I was able to paste a new track alongside an existing track then highlight the last part of the first track and the beginning of the second track. Then from effects menu I selected crossfade and it would do the whole thing for me. I ended up with one track fading out at the same time as next track fading in. Is this possible in audacity? I noticed the crossfade function on the effects menu but when I try using it in this way it just fades each track out/in but does not mix the two? Hope you can help I have searched through the site but cant find this problem. Maybe its asking too much for this free software but thought it was worth asking.
